With a reputable online broker, online stock trades are available to anyone. There are a few things you need to know before you get started because the stakes can be high and you can lose a lot if you are not careful.

There is one rule for online stock trade, that is never invest money which you need this month for for next month to pay all your bills. In other words, never invest your money that you can’t afford to lose.

Investing is much safer if you are in it for the long haul. Even during a recession, you do not lose unless you sell. So, remember when you start online investments, always plan to run it for the long term.

If you can afford to leave your investments alone, in most cases the market and the companies you have bought stock in will recover over time.

Many investors become in trouble when they see the market drop and they panic and start selling. When many investors start selling, then more and more investors are drawn into the panic and start selling too.

When everyone is panic and start selling, that is exactly when you should be thinking about buying. So if plan your investments for the long term, you should not be tempted to sell like everyone does.
